Understanding the Landscape of Gambling Regulations

The legal landscape of gambling is a complex web of regulations that varies significantly from one jurisdiction to another. In many countries, gambling is tightly controlled, with specific laws governing everything from online casinos to sports betting. Governments impose regulations to protect consumers, prevent fraud, and ensure fair play, leading to a patchwork of rules that can be daunting for both operators and players. For instance, while some regions have fully embraced online gambling, others continue to impose strict bans, creating confusion for international players. Additionally, these regulations often evolve, adapting to changes in societal attitudes towards gambling, advancements in technology, and new methods of gambling operations. As legislation is introduced to address issues like responsible gaming and cybersecurity, operators must stay informed to remain compliant. This dynamic nature of legal regulations requires stakeholders to invest in continual education and legal counsel to navigate the shifting sands of compliance effectively.

Moreover, understanding the intricacies of local laws is crucial for players as well. For example, the legal age for gambling, tax implications on winnings, and the availability of support resources for problem gambling can differ widely. This variability underscores the importance of familiarizing oneself with the legal framework governing gambling activities in specific jurisdictions to ensure a safe and responsible gaming experience.

Online Gambling Regulations: A Global Perspective

Online gambling has significantly transformed the landscape, allowing players to access games from anywhere in the world. However, this convenience comes with a unique set of regulatory challenges. Different countries have implemented various frameworks, with some offering clear pathways for licensing while others maintain strict bans on online gaming. This situation creates difficulties for operators looking to enter new markets, as they must comply with the specific requirements of each jurisdiction.

For instance, while the United Kingdom has established a comprehensive licensing system overseen by the UK Gambling Commission, other regions may lack such clear oversight. This discrepancy can lead to potential legal pitfalls for operators and players alike. Failure to comply with local regulations can result in severe penalties, including fines or loss of operating licenses, making it essential for businesses to conduct thorough research before launching services in new regions.

Furthermore, the rise of cryptocurrencies has introduced another layer of complexity to online gambling regulations. As digital currencies become more popular, regulators are faced with the challenge of creating frameworks that can adequately address issues like money laundering and fraud prevention. This ongoing evolution means that both operators and players must stay informed about the latest developments in regulatory changes and compliance requirements to ensure they are engaging in legal and responsible gambling practices.

The Role of Technology in Compliance and Regulation

Technology plays a pivotal role in shaping the future of gambling regulations and compliance. Innovations such as blockchain technology are being explored as potential solutions for transparency and security in gaming transactions. By providing a tamper-proof ledger, blockchain can enhance trust between operators and players, ensuring that games are fair and that financial transactions are secure. This can help address some of the regulatory concerns surrounding online gambling.

Moreover, advancements in artificial intelligence and machine learning are transforming how gambling companies monitor compliance. These technologies allow operators to analyze player behavior in real time, helping them identify patterns that may indicate problem gambling or fraudulent activity. By utilizing these tools, companies can proactively address regulatory requirements and promote responsible gaming, thus aligning with best practices in consumer protection.

However, the integration of technology into gambling regulation is not without challenges. Operators must balance the adoption of new technologies with the need to comply with existing laws, which may not be fully equipped to handle the complexities introduced by these innovations. This ongoing tension between technological advancement and regulatory compliance necessitates ongoing dialogue among stakeholders, including policymakers, industry leaders, and consumer advocates.

Responsible Gaming and Regulatory Initiatives

Responsible gaming is a critical focus for regulators worldwide, with initiatives designed to protect vulnerable players and promote healthy gaming habits. Many jurisdictions have mandated that operators implement responsible gaming measures, such as self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and comprehensive player education. These initiatives reflect a growing recognition of the social responsibility that gambling operators hold in their communities.

In addition to regulatory mandates, many gambling companies have adopted their own initiatives aimed at promoting responsible gaming. For instance, providing resources for problem gambling, such as hotlines and support groups, is often part of a comprehensive strategy to address gambling-related harm. These efforts not only enhance player safety but also help build trust and loyalty among customers, ultimately benefiting the operators in the long run.

However, the effectiveness of these initiatives hinges on consistent enforcement and public awareness. Regulators must work closely with gambling operators to ensure compliance and make responsible gaming resources readily available to players. As the gambling landscape continues to evolve, collaboration among various stakeholders will be essential to create a safer and more responsible gaming environment that prioritizes player welfare.
